Unhappy Help? WHAT is going on?!

ok, I am getting more frustrated every minute. I just checked my "atkins notebook" and realized that I got down to my "low end" weight at the end of the first week (started feb. 7) and ever since then it has been up and down constantly. I heard somewhere about a week 3 and 4 stall, but this is a week 2, 3,4, and beggining of 5 stall. I am getting depressed.

I don't "cheat" and I drink lots of water every day, in fact, I started drinking a lot more water starting week 2 and 3.

I am taking sugar free vitamins, am v. careful to read all food and supplement lables, but eat mostly unprocessed meats and vegetables anyway.

I am eating a little more cheese than you are supposed to, but otherwise am sticking to induction. I don't think I even usually am having a bad number of calories (either too high or too low).

I started taking oil of oregano a couple of days ago.

I am not getting a lot of excercise (I hurt my back, which led to major inactivity and all this awful weight in the first place) but I'd like to start some this week.

I guess I just hope to hear from somebody that this is ok, and will end soon, I hope the excercise does it, otherwise I am really at a loss.

This happens alot. To almost everyone who has ee successful on this diet there are major slow points. Lots of people swear by exercise as a way to get your metabloism moving, but I can personally attest to having lost no weight for the last month and then having five pounds drop off me in the last two days.

How could this happen you ask? Well my understanding of the theory that explains it is, when you burn fat your body is extremely reluctant to just let it go. In case you decide to fill that fat back up, your body marks the spot the fat was with extra water retained in the cells. So when your body is finally convinced that you don't need the fact back, it let's go of the water, you spend alot of extra time peeing, and suddenly you're 2-3-4 pounds ligther!

Hold in there, that's the best thing you can do!!!
